In the following question, one part of the sentence may have an error. Find out which part of the sentence has an error and click the button corresponding to it. If the sentence is free from error, click the "No error" option.

The dog had (A)/ catch the rabbit (B)/ in the garden. (C)/ No error (D)


1). A
2). B
3). C
4). No Error

The error lies in part 2.

The sentence uses the auxiliary verb 'had', indicating that the verb uses past perfect tense. So, the corresponding verb should be present in its past participle form. The past participle form of the verb 'to catch' is 'caught'.

Therefore, the correct answer is option 2.

Correct sentence - The dog had $caught the rabbit in the garden.$
